The Ultimate Web Solutions Handbook: Every Little Thing You Required To Know
The Ultimate Web Solutions Handbook: Every Little Thing You Required To Know
Blog Article
check out this site Written By-Whalen Alvarez
Discover the supreme Internet Providers Handbook for all your requirements. Discover interaction protocols, core principles of SOAP and REST, and best practices for seamless application. Uncover the secrets to understanding web solutions, from recognizing the fundamentals to executing scalable design. Master the art of creating secure systems and optimizing for future development. Open the power of internet solutions at your fingertips.
Overview of Web Providers
If you have actually ever wondered what web solutions are and just how they work, this summary is the perfect location to start. Web services are a way for various applications to communicate with each other online. They enable seamless integration of systems, making it much easier to share information and capabilities.
Among the vital aspects of internet solutions is their use standard procedures like HTTP and XML to facilitate communication. This standardization ensures that different systems can understand and connect with each other successfully. Web services can be categorized into two primary kinds: SOAP (Simple Object Gain Access To Protocol) and Remainder (Representational State Transfer).
SOAP is a procedure that utilizes XML for message exchange, while REST relies upon conventional HTTP techniques like GET, POST, PUT, and remove. Both have their strengths and are used in different situations based upon demands.
Key Concepts and Technologies
Exploring the foundational concepts and modern technologies of internet services is essential for comprehending their capability and application in modern-day systems. When diving right into the key ideas and technologies of web solutions, you unlock to a globe of interconnected opportunities. Below are some essential elements to understand:
- ** SOAP (Simple Things Accessibility Method) **: This method specifies the framework of messages traded in between internet solutions.
- ** WSDL (Web Providers Description Language) **: WSDL is made use of to explain the performances offered by a web sol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that uses typical H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an essential role in information exchange between web solutions because of its versatility and readability.
Comprehending these core principles and technologies will certainly lay a solid structure for your trip right into the world of web services.
Best Practices for Implementation
To make sure successful execution of web services, prioritize adherence to ideal techniques. Begin by thoroughly recording your internet solution APIs, including clear descriptions of endpoints, criteria, and anticipated reactions. Constant naming conventions and versioning of APIs are critical for maintainability. When designing your web services, adhere to the concepts of remainder to develop a scalable and flexible design. Apply proper verification and permission mechanisms to protect your solutions, such as OAuth or API tricks.
Examining is essential in making sure the reliability of your internet services. Establish comprehensive test cases that cover different situations, consisting of positive and negative screening. Constant assimilation and automated screening can help catch issues early in the advancement procedure. Monitor your web services in real-time to identify efficiency traffic jams and prospective failures. Logging and error handling are necessary for detecting issues and repairing troubles efficiently.
Last but not least, consider the scalability of your internet solutions by designing for future growth. Implement caching devices and tons balancing to manage raised web traffic. Frequently review and maximize your code for efficiency. By complying with wcag and ada compliance , you can simplify the application of internet solutions and guarantee their success.
Verdict
Congratulations! You've simply unlocked the secret to understanding internet services. By comprehending the key ideas and modern technologies, and carrying out finest techniques, you're well on your way to coming to be an internet services specialist.
Maintain discovering and explore what you've discovered to proceed expanding your understanding and skills in this amazing area.
The globe of internet services is currently within your reaches, prepared for you to check out and dominate. Appreciate the trip!